Bhuj Tourism

The old walled town of Bhuj presents a picture of contrasts with its narrow streets and ancient monuments in the vicinity of the planned township of Gandhidham and the modern port of Kandla.

Getting There

By Air

Various domestic flights are available connecting Ahmedabad and Mumbai.

By Rail

Direct trains between Bhuj-Ahmedabad and for Mumbai from Gandhidham.

By Road

Bhuj is connected by State highway upto Bhachau (85 kms.) and from Bhachau to Ahmedabad by national highway No. 8A (310 kms.)
